Output 266d13c06a4d89a8262c37ed8f8f30eb80efbde94c84e48e1c87a3fa206723ef:0

value
1466368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cffad5e77b904ef3dfe82edf8e3c0192692439c4 OP_EQUAL
address
3LeiHcWqfY9VrUis3ra83jBotfatzr7B5t
transaction
266d13c06a4d89a8262c37ed8f8f30eb80efbde94c84e48e1c87a3fa206723ef
confirmations
348488
spent
true